CEC Entertainment, LLC, headquartered in Irving, Texas, is a nationally recognized leader in family dining and entertainment. The company proudly operates iconic brands such as Chuck E. Cheese, Peter Piper Pizza, and Chuck's Arcade, delivering unforgettable experiences for families and children across the globe. With nearly 600 Chuck E. Cheese locations and over 120 Peter Piper Pizza venues across 45 states and 18 countries, CEC Entertainment has established itself as a trusted name in providing fun, food, and play for families. The company's mission is centered around creating the best environment for children to eat and play while offering a safe and enjoyable experience for guests of all ages. Known for celebrating over half a million birthdays annually, Chuck E. Cheese is committed to making joyful and lasting memories through its unique blend of entertainment and dining. The company is also recognized for its dedication to community support and safety programs such as Kid Check, having donated more than $24 million to schools and nonprofits. In 2025, Chuck E. Cheese was honored with the "Best in STEM" award and named one of America’s Greatest Workplaces, emphasizing its innovative spirit and strong commitment to employee well-being.

CEC Entertainment is currently hiring Party Hosts for its Chuck E. Cheese locations. Party Hosts play a key role in energizing events and ensuring that every party is a memorable occasion. Responsibilities include preparing party areas, setting up tables, taking orders, attending to guests, and making sure the birthday child and all attendees have a fantastic experience. This role is perfect for individuals who thrive in dynamic and lively environments, enjoy interacting with children and families, and have a passion for delivering excellent customer service. CEC provides extensive training and career development opportunities, where over 60% of managers have been promoted from within, illustrating the company’s dedication to nurturing talent and cultivating leadership from the ground up. In addition to competitive hourly wages ranging from $16.90 to $17.90, Party Hosts can earn commissions based on memberships and Fun Pass sales, with commissions paid bi-weekly. The company also features a unique “Work Today, Get Paid Tomorrow” program that offers employees access to their earned wages without waiting for the standard pay cycle, enhancing financial flexibility.

CEC Entertainment offers a comprehensive benefits package designed to support employees nationwide, including telemedicine, early wage access, a 401(k) retirement plan, employee meal discounts, tuition savings, scholarships, and financial relief resources. Part-time and full-time employees are eligible for various health coverage options, paid sick and vacation time, holidays, life and disability insurance, and more.
